The resurgence of 4K UHD Blu-ray is a key indicator. In 2025, physical media sales declined overall but grew 12% in the premium collector’s segment. Consumers are buying $40-$50 steelbook editions of films like Dune: Part Two or Oppenheimer not for convenience, but for a bitrate of 100+ Mbps (vs. 15-25 Mbps on streaming) and lossless object-based audio.

Lesson: Extra Quality is a tactile and technical guarantee that cannot be interrupted by buffering or a dropped internet connection.
